How Thermal Cameras Detect Abnormal Heat Patterns?
The Science Behind Thermal Imaging for Pest Detection
Thermal imaging technology works by measuring surface temperature differences using temperature measurement sensors within the camera. These sensors detect infrared radiation emitted by objects and living organisms. Unlike inspections that depend on lighting or line-of-sight. Thermal imaging works in real time and does not require visible signs of infestation.
Key principles include:
All objects emit infrared radiation, even in total darkness
Warmer areas appear distinct from cooler surroundings
Pest movement, nesting and clustering create recognisable heat signatures
Moisture and structural conditions can influence heat distribution
How InnoHeat Thermal Imaging Works During Pest Inspection?
Benefits of Using Heat Thermal Imaging Devices for Pest Control
The value of InnoHeat lies in how it is apply during inspection, not just in the equipment itself. This inspection-led approach defines Innovative Pest Management in Kuala Lumpur.
Step 1: Inspection Planning
Our team begins by understanding the site layout, pest history and risk zones. This ensures inspection is target and efficient.
Step 2: Real-Time Thermal Scanning
Using thermal imaging cameras, technicians scan walls, ceilings, floors, storage areas, equipment zones and entry points. Scanning is effective even in total darkness, making it ideal for night inspections and enclosed spaces.
Step 3: Heat Pattern Interpretation
Not all heat indicates pests. Our pest control professionals are experts in distinguishing pest-related heat patterns. From background warmth caused by equipment, sunlight exposure or building materials.
Step 4: Confirmation and Action
Once pest activity is confirm, we design a control program focusing on target treatment. Ensuring effective results with minimal disruption.

Application of InnoHeat Thermal Imaging in Rodent Control
Rodents remain one of the most persistent pest problems in Kuala Lumpur. Especially in commercial buildings, food establishments and high-density housing. Rats and mice are skilled at nesting in ceiling voids, wall cavities and service ducts. Traditional inspections often detect them only after droppings or damage appear.
This improves control efficiency and reduces repeat infestations, key goals of effective pest control. With InnoHeat Thermal Imaging device, our team can:
Identify nesting zones through heat concentration
Track movement pathways across ceilings and walls
Locate feeding and resting areas
Improve placement of traps and bait stations

Thermal Imaging for Termite Risk Assessment in Kuala Lumpur Properties
Termites are among the most destructive pests in Malaysia. While thermal imaging is not a standalone termite diagnostic tool, it plays an important supporting role during inspection. In Kuala Lumpur properties, this adds another layer of accuracy to termite risk assessment and treatment planning. Thermal imaging can help identify:
Temperature anomalies associated with moisture
Areas of potential feeding activity
Zones requiring closer inspection or follow-up testing

Frequently Asked Questions
What is InnoHeat Thermal Imaging Technology?
InnoHeat Thermal Imaging Technology is an advanced pest inspection method that uses thermal imaging cameras to detect heat patterns associated with pest activity. It identifies hidden infestations by measuring infrared radiation rather than relying on visible signs.
How does heat detection technology help with pest inspection?
Heat detection technology helps pest inspection by identifying temperature differences caused by pest movement, nesting or clustering. These temperature variations allow pest control professionals to locate infestations in concealed areas such as walls, ceilings and floors.
Can thermal imaging detect pests in complete darkness?
Yes. Thermal imaging cameras do not rely on visible light and can operate effectively in total darkness. This makes them suitable for night inspections and enclosed spaces where pests are most active.
What types of pests can be detect using thermal imaging technology?
Thermal imaging can assist in detecting rodents, termites, bed bugs, cockroaches and other pests. One that emit detectable heat or create identifiable heat patterns within structures.
Is thermal imaging safe for residential and commercial properties?
Yes. Thermal imaging is a non-invasive and non-toxic inspection method. It does not emit harmful radiation and does not require chemicals. Making it safe for homes, businesses, occupants and sensitive environments.
How is thermal imaging different from traditional visual inspections?
Traditional visual inspections depend on visible evidence such as droppings or damage. Thermal imaging detects hidden pest activity by measuring infrared radiation and temperature differences, allowing inspections beyond line-of-sight limitations.
Can thermal imaging differentiate pest activity from building heat sources?
Yes. Our pest control professionals can distinguish pest-related heat patterns from heat generated by electrical systems, machinery or structural materials. Analysing shape, movement, intensity and temperature behaviour.
How does thermal imaging support early pest detection?
Thermal imaging enables early pest detection by identifying hidden activity before visible damage appears. This allows targeted intervention and reduces the risk of infestations developing into extensive pest problems.
Is thermal imaging used for termite inspection in Kuala Lumpur?
Thermal imaging is commonly use as a supporting tool during termite inspections. It helps identify temperature anomalies linked to moisture or activity zones that may indicate termite presence within concealed areas.
Why is thermal imaging important for pest control in Kuala Lumpur?
Kuala Lumpur’s dense urban buildings, warm climate and concealed structural spaces make pests difficult to detect early. Thermal imaging improves inspection accuracy, supports proactive pest management and enhances overall pest control effectiveness.
